Our Industrial Magnetic Coolant Filters are engineered for superior performance in removing ferrous contaminants from industrial coolants. Utilizing a powerful combination of 3000 Gauss ferrite magnets and advanced rare earth magnet technology, these filters deliver exceptional magnetic strength for capturing fine metal chips and swarf. This robust design ensures reliable, maintenance-free operation without requiring consumables like filter papers or cartridges. The filters are built to handle continuous duty in harsh industrial environments, providing a dependable and efficient solution for maintaining coolant cleanliness and protecting valuable machining equipment from abrasive damage.
These filters serve as a vital component across numerous precision-driven industries. In automotive manufacturing, they are essential for engine block machining, gear production, and transmission component grinding, where coolant purity directly affects part tolerances. The aerospace sector relies on them for machining critical aircraft components, ensuring surface integrity and adherence to strict specifications. General metalworking, tool and die shops, and bearing manufacturers utilize these filters to extend tool life and improve surface finishes. Any operation involving the machining, grinding, or processing of ferrous metals can significantly benefit from the consistent contaminant removal these systems provide.
